    VAG-COM 311.2 is a "vintage" software version designed to work with simple KKL (409.1) USB interfaces. For owners of cars built between the early 1990s and 2004 (pre-CAN bus era), this software provides deep access to: Reading and clearing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TCs). Monitoring real-time measuring blocks (data logging). Resetting service reminders.

    Basic settings and adaptations (like throttle body alignment). The Risks of Downloading "Crack.rar" Files

    When you search for a cracked version in a compressed RAR archive, you are stepping into a "proceed at your own risk" zone.

    Malware and Viruses: Files labeled as "cracks" or "keygens" are the primary delivery method for trojans and ransomware. Since diagnostic software requires administrative privileges to access your USB ports, a malicious file can easily gain deep access to your Windows system.

    Stability Issues: Cracked versions often suffer from "Trial Version" limitations despite being patched. You may find that the software works for basic scans but freezes or disconnects when attempting to perform critical adaptations, which could potentially leave a control module in an unstable state.

    OS Compatibility: VAG-COM 311.2 was built for Windows 98 and XP. Running a cracked version on Windows 10 or 11 often results in driver conflicts and "Interface Not Found" errors. The Modern, Safer Alternative: VCDS-Lite

    Instead of risking your PC with a "crack.rar" file, Ross-Tech (the developers) offers a legitimate solution called VCDS-Lite.

    It’s Free to Download: You can get the official, clean installer directly from the Ross-Tech website.

    Safety: No viruses, no malware, and it is designed to work with the same inexpensive third-party KKL cables.

    Functionality: The shareware version allows you to read all codes and view some data blocks. If you need full functionality, you can purchase a legitimate license for $99, which provides support and stability that a crack never will. Technical Tip: Setting up KKL Cables

    If you are using 311.2 or VCDS-Lite, the most common failure point isn't the software—it’s the COM port assignment. Plug in your cable and go to Windows Device Manager.

    Find the "USB-Serial Port" and ensure it is assigned to COM1, COM2, COM3, or COM4.

    Match this COM port in the software’s "Options" menu before clicking "Test." Conclusion

    The story of "vag com 311.2 crack.rar" is rooted in the early days of automotive diagnostics, specifically for Volkswagen Group (VW, Audi, SEAT, and Skoda) enthusiasts. It represents a specific era of DIY car repair and the software piracy that emerged to bypass the activation requirements of Ross-Tech's VAG-COM software. 1. The Origins: VAG-COM 311.2 Released around November 2003 VAG-COM 311.2 was a major milestone for Ross-Tech.

    : It allowed Windows-based PCs to communicate with car control modules using the K-line protocol (standard for 1990–2004 models). Key Features

    : It introduced a "Turbo" mode for faster data sampling and enhanced keyboard support for use on older laptops.

    : The software operated in a "Shareware" mode until activated with a unique serial number tied to the user's computer. 2. The Rise of the "Crack.rar"

    Because VAG-COM was expensive and required specific hardware, a subculture of users sought ways to use cheap, third-party "KKL" cables (often from eBay) with the full version of the software. vag com 311.2 crack.rar became a legendary file on forum sites like Chomikuj.pl and other peer-to-peer networks. What was inside

    : Typically, the archive contained the original installation files along with a

    or a modified executable (crack) designed to trick the software into appearing "Fully Registered/Activated". Motivation

    : Enthusiasts used it to unlock features blocked in shareware mode, such as performing Adaptations, Output Tests, or viewing all fault code details. VAG-COM Tour: Activation File - Ross-Tech
